Have replaced both transmission extension housing bushings & seals on 4R70W transmissions.
Both trucks had slight vibrations at various speeds-all fixed now!
Checked them by moving driveshaft up & down & sideways.

Found the transmission extension bushing for the 4R70W at Consolidated Transmission Parts, 866-798-8726.
Removed the transmission extension and took to Amoco and they pressed out the old bushing and pressed in the new for $5. Make sure you have the necessary clearance between the bushing & driveshaft yoke. I had to emery cloth the back side of the bushing due to pressing it in.
